How San Antonio’s Innovative Restaurant Equipment Actually Works

At its core, the “kickass” equipment cutting kitchen costs by 40% relies on intelligent automation and energy optimization. Automated prep systems minimize human error and reduce prep time by standardizing portion control and mixing precision. Energy-efficient compressors and heat exchangers lower electricity and gas use without sacrificing output. Modular designs allow for easy repair and upgrade, cutting long-term maintenance costs. Common Questions About San Antonio’s Cost-Cutting Kitchen Equipment

Q: How do these new systems truly reduce monthly kitchen expenses? A: Savings come from three key areas: energy efficiency, reduced downtime, and lower labor intensity. By optimizing power use and cutting repair needs, operational costs drop significantly over time—often within six months.

Q: Are these tools only suited for large restaurants? A: Not at all. Most new equipment is modular and scalable, making it ideal for small businesses, food trucks, and multi-location chains alike. Q: Do they affect food quality or customer experience? A: On the contrary—precision controls enhance consistency, reduce waste, and improve consistency in taste and presentation. This translates to stronger customer satisfaction and repeat business.

Q: How much time does setup and training take? A: Manufacturers design for rapid installation and intuitive operation. Most systems require minimal training, supported by online guides and on-site technicians.

Q: Will they require major renovations to install? A: Most equipment is compact and compatible with existing layouts, avoiding costly structural changes. Retrofitting typically takes just a few workdays.

Opportunities and Considerations When Evaluating This Equipment

For many San Antonio restaurants, the choice comes down to balancing short-term investment against long-term gains. While initial setup costs may be notable, the return on investment often materializes within months—especially when factoring in reduced waste and downtime. Operators should also consider compatibility with current workflows, energy needs, and scalability.

Though the 40% savings figure is significant, it reflects realistic industry trends—not guaranteed results for every kitchen. Success depends on proper installation, staff training, and regular maintenance. Realistic expectations help ensure sustained benefits.

Beyond immediate savings, adopting this technology strengthens operational resilience. It positions businesses to handle supply chain fluctuations, labor shifts, and evolving customer demands with greater agility.
